Frequently asked questions about weather in Wilmington
How warm does it get in Wilmington?
The warmest month in Wilmington is July, with average high temperatures of 29°C. The average temperature during this period is around 24°C.
How cold does it get in Wilmington?
The coldest month in Wilmington is January, with average low temperatures of -4°C. The average temperature during this period is around -1°C.
What is the wettest time of year in Wilmington?
The wettest month in Wilmington is May, with an average of 122mm of precipitation.
What is the driest time of year in Wilmington?
The driest month in Wilmington is September, with an average of 72mm of precipitation.
